The cheapest way to get from Carbondale to Washington is to bus which costs $130 - $260 and takes 19h 50m.
The fastest way to get from Carbondale to Washington is to fly which takes 5h 9m and costs $270 - $1,400.
No, there is no direct bus from Carbondale station to Washington station. However, there are services departing from Carbondale Intermodal Station and arriving at Washington Union Station via Nashville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 19h 50m.
No, there is no direct train from Carbondale to Washington station. However, there are services departing from Carbondale and arriving at Washington Union Station via Chicago Union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 23h 55m.
The distance between Carbondale and Washington is 832 miles. The road distance is 798.8 miles.
